Summary - Comparison View of Combined Percent Positive This chart compares the “characteristic summary” value (combined positives) of two groups of respondents. Recall that in these radar graphs, closer to the edge (further from center) is more positive. 3

4 EES Staff v10.0 Copyright © The Center for Educational Effectiveness, 2003-12. All Rights Reserved. Summary- Comparison View of Characteristics (1 of 2) This chart compares the “characteristic details” of two groups of respondents. This view illustrates the percentages for each response. For example- the Red and Orange (Almost Never and Seldom True) represent negativity. Are there differences in negativity between the two groups? 4
